Understanding Newmont's Recent Stock Performance and Outlook

Newmont Corporation’s Stock Momentum
Newmont Corporation’s shares have been on a strong run, climbing 24.8% over the last three months. That pace tops the broader gold mining industry’s 12.4% gain over the same stretch. The move looks tied to solid recent earnings, firmer gold prices, and improving production capabilities—factors that tend to feed directly into cash flow and confidence.

Growth Initiatives and Newcrest Acquisition
Newmont continues to put capital to work in projects meant to raise output and extend mine lives, with notable expansions in Australia and Ghana. Tanami Expansion 2 and Ahafo North are designed to lift production capacity and lengthen the life of core assets—practical levers that can sustain revenue and help smooth the production profile over time.
The acquisition of Newcrest Mining Limited adds scale and depth, strengthening Newmont’s position across gold and copper. Management expects this combination to deliver meaningful annual pre-tax benefits, projected to reach $500 million by 2025. Just as important, the enlarged portfolio supports Newmont’s gold production goals in a competitive market, providing more optionality on where and how to allocate capital.
Financial Stability to Support Growth
Newmont’s balance-sheet flexibility stands out. Liquidity of $6.8 billion provides room to fund projects, navigate cycles, and meet obligations without strain. Operating cash flow has risen to around $1.4 billion, and the company’s cash resources support continued investment while still returning capital to shareholders through dividends and share repurchases.
The pricing backdrop helps. This year, gold has surpassed $2,500 per ounce, reflecting shifting economic conditions and steady demand for safe-haven assets. When the metal price is strong, margins tend to expand and cash generation improves, all else equal—benefits that reinforce Newmont’s profitability.
Challenges Ahead: Rising Production Costs
Even so, cost inflation remains a watch item. Reports point to higher costs applicable to sales and rising all-in sustaining costs. That mix can compress margins if not managed carefully. The implication is straightforward: continued attention to efficiency and project execution will matter as much as price in protecting profitability from here.

Assessing Newmont’s Valuation
On valuation, Newmont trades at a forward earnings multiple of 15.74, a modest premium to the industry average. That premium can be reasonable given the earnings outlook and the company’s scale and asset base. The trade-off is familiar: if execution and prices cooperate, the multiple can be sustained; if costs outpace gains, it can compress.
Performance Compared to the Market
Year to date, shares are up 22.6%. That’s a step behind the broader mining industry’s performance, but ahead of the S&P 500. In other words, NEM has held its own within the sector while offering better relative performance than the wider market.
